!lymvtcwDJ7ZA9Npq:lix.systems

Lix Development

414 Members
(Technical) development of Lix, the package manager, a Nix implementation. Please be mindful of ongoing technical conversations in this channel.139 Servers

Load older messages


SenderMessageTime
20 Jan 2026
@commentator2.0:elia.gardenRutile (rootile)https://gerrit.lix.systems/c/lix/+/4676 still looking for review13:05:25
22 Jan 2026
@lotte:chir.rsLotte (it/its)/Cinny (she/her) ΞΈΞ”& changed their profile picture.16:47:44
23 Jan 2026
@io:meat.computer@io:meat.computer left the room.00:53:04
@vczf:matrix.orgvczf changed their profile picture.18:47:03
@rvdp:infosec.exchangeRamses πŸ‡΅πŸ‡Έ nix path-info shows this confusing label ultimate, and I had to go look in the source code to figure out that it basically means that the store path was built locally. Could we not indicate that by locally-built or something like that to make it a lot more obvious? 19:56:03
@rvdp:infosec.exchangeRamses πŸ‡΅πŸ‡Έ* `nix path-info --sigs` shows this confusing label `ultimate`, and I had to go look in the source code to figure out that it basically means that the store path was built locally. Could we not indicate that by `locally-built` or something like that to make it a lot more obvious?19:56:50
@rvdp:infosec.exchangeRamses πŸ‡΅πŸ‡ΈI could make the CL, but I wanted to check first whether it's a change that would get accepted 19:59:12
24 Jan 2026
@oli:catgirl.cloudholly [she/it] πŸ³οΈβ€βš§οΈ changed their profile picture.09:08:06
@mickeymarse:4d2.orgmHello! Is GItHub the only way to login to the Forgejo instance? No email login or Codeberg account?12:54:37
@k900:0upti.meK900You can set up a Keycloak account with Github, then unlink it14:10:03
@k900:0upti.meK900Or we can set one up for you manually if you give me an email14:10:18
@mickeymarse:4d2.orgmNah, it's alright, don't want to bother. Thank you tho πŸ’œ15:16:13
25 Jan 2026
@tim:stratum0.orgdadada changed their profile picture.20:34:16
@tim:stratum0.orgdadada changed their profile picture.20:39:16
@tim:stratum0.orgdadada changed their profile picture.21:17:53
16 May 2024
@aciceri:nixos.devzrsk joined the room.13:54:49
@samrose:matrix.orgsamrose
In reply to @lunaphied:lunaphied.me
I think there were a few CLs on the Gerrit but nothing being actively worked
The other thing that I could do if it helps is test things and try to find bugs. I did do some C++ work in the past, but may lack the time to do it justice here at least for about 30 days or so
15:55:29
@qyriad:katesiria.orgQyriadwe are not in any rush πŸ™‚17:20:53
@samrose:matrix.orgsamroseWould it help to also test out the existing Lix code and try to find issues/bugs etc?17:23:21
@qyriad:katesiria.orgQyriadabsolutely17:23:41
@samrose:matrix.orgsamrose
  • how do people feel about the existing test suite that comes along with nix source code or Lix?
17:23:48
@qyriad:katesiria.orgQyriadit's pitiful17:24:10
@samrose:matrix.orgsamroseheh 17:24:16
@raitobezarius:matrix.orgraitobezariusexpanding it is cool17:24:23
@raitobezarius:matrix.orgraitobezariuswriting new tests for builtins which are not tested17:24:30
@raitobezarius:matrix.orgraitobezariusnew test behaviors, etc.17:24:32
@qyriad:katesiria.orgQyriad we have three flavors of test:
  1. gtest (offer only available in libexpr and libutil)

  2. bash script

  3. virtual machine


the vast, vast majority of testing is in the "bash script" flavor and it is a mess
17:25:01
@samrose:matrix.orgsamroseI was just going to ask on the "functional" tests: do we still like using bash there?17:25:56
@samrose:matrix.orgsamrosethe last time that I worked on a major nix related cli project that used bash, or bats for testing, over time it became rather kind of hard to maintain17:26:42
@samrose:matrix.orgsamroseI am not usually a big python fan, but in that project we heard from some in the Rust community that they actually use Python to test CLI and seem to have success there. 17:27:59

Show newer messages


Back to Room ListRoom Version: 10